If not, see . package util import ( "fmt" "net/url" "strings" apimodel "github.com/superseriousbusiness/gotosocial/internal/api/model" "github.com/superseriousbusiness/gotosocial/internal/config" "github.com/superseriousbusiness/gotosocial/internal/gtserror" ) // PageableResponseParams models the parameters to pass to PackagePageableResponse. // // The given items will be provided in the paged response. // // The other values are all used to create the Link header so that callers know // which endpoint to query next and previously in order to do paging. type PageableResponseParams struct { Items []interface{} // Sorted slice of items (statuses, notifications, etc) Path string // path to use for next/prev queries in the link header NextMaxIDKey string // key to use for the next max id query param in the link header, defaults to 'max_id' NextMaxIDValue string // value to use for next max id PrevMinIDKey string // key to use for the prev min id query param in the link header, defaults to 'min_id' PrevMinIDValue string // value to use for prev min id Limit int // limit number of entries to return ExtraQueryParams []string // any extra query parameters to provide in the link header, should be in the format 'example=value' } // PackagePageableResponse is a convenience function for returning // a bunch of pageable items (notifications, statuses, etc), as well // as a Link header to inform callers of where to find next/prev items. func PackagePageableResponse(params PageableResponseParams) (*apimodel.PageableResponse, gtserror.WithCode) { // Set default paging values, if // they weren't set by the caller. if params.NextMaxIDKey == "" { params.NextMaxIDKey = "max_id" } if params.PrevMinIDKey == "" { params.PrevMinIDKey = "min_id" } var ( protocol = config.GetProtocol() host = config.GetHost() nextLink string prevLink string linkHeaderParts = make([]string, 0, 2) ) // Parse next link. if params.NextMaxIDValue != "" { nextRaw := params.NextMaxIDKey + "=" + params.NextMaxIDValue if params.Limit != 0 { nextRaw = fmt.Sprintf("limit=%d&", params.Limit) + nextRaw } for _, p := range params.ExtraQueryParams { nextRaw += "&" + p } nextLink = func() string { u := &url.URL{ Scheme: protocol, Host: host, Path: params.Path, RawQuery: nextRaw, } return u.String() }() linkHeaderParts = append(linkHeaderParts, `<`+nextLink+`>; rel="next"`) } // Parse prev link. if params.PrevMinIDValue != "" { prevRaw := params.PrevMinIDKey + "=" + params.PrevMinIDValue if params.Limit != 0 { prevRaw = fmt.Sprintf("limit=%d&", params.Limit) + prevRaw } for _, p := range params.ExtraQueryParams { prevRaw = prevRaw + "&" + p } prevLink = func() string { u := &url.URL{ Scheme: protocol, Host: host, Path: params.Path, RawQuery: prevRaw, } return u.String() }() linkHeaderParts = append(linkHeaderParts, `<`+prevLink+`>; rel="prev"`) } return &apimodel.PageableResponse{ Items: params.Items, LinkHeader: strings.Join(linkHeaderParts, ", "), NextLink: nextLink, PrevLink: prevLink, }, nil } // EmptyPageableResponse just returns an empty // PageableResponse with no link header or items. func EmptyPageableResponse() *apimodel.PageableResponse { return &apimodel.PageableResponse{ Items: []interface{}{}, } }
